If you consider the numbers, personal loans may look counterintuitive at first glance, but a wiser decision for the long term. For a laptop costing ₹2,00,000, a personal loan at 19% rate of interest for a year would incur an interest of ₹21,176.
Calculating your monthly EMI for the amount, you would end up paying approximately ₹18,431 each month. On the other hand, if you withdraw the entire sum from your savings account, you will have lost ₹12,000 in interest amount (calculated at 6% p.a.) over a year, in addition to the principal that would take some time to replenish.
Therefore, by paying ₹21,176 in interest, you keep your savings intact to enable them to grow bigger over time.
